more specific stats:
NBC lagged, meanwhile, finishing in the distant No. 4 spot with its line-up of soon-to-depart Knight Rider (Viewers: #4, 4.98 million; A18-49: #4, 1.5/ 4), a repeat of Law & Order: SVU (Viewers: #4, 5.57 million; A18-49: #4, 1.7/ 4) and granddaddy Law & Order (Viewers: #3, 8.49 million; A18-49: #3, 2.5/ 7). While Law & Order did build from the second half of the SVU encore (Viewers: 5.83 million; A18-49: 1.8/ 4 at 9:30 p.m.) by 2.66 million viewers and 39 percent in the demo, let’s be honest: the ratings are certainly not what they used to be.
here is specifics on ratings/shares from wikipedia:
The most commonly cited Nielsen results are reported in two measurements: ratings points and share, usually reported as (ratings points/share). As of September 1, 2008, there are an estimated 114.5 million television households in the United States. A single national ratings point represents one percent of the total number, or 1,145,000 households for the 2006-07 season. Share is the percentage of television sets in use tuned to the program.

For example, Nielsen may report a show as receiving a 9.2/15 during its broadcast, meaning that on average 9.2 percent of households were tuned in at any given moment. Additionally, 15 percent of all televisions in use at the time were tuned into this program (i.e. how many of those televisions were watching this particular show). Nielsen re-estimates the number of households each August for the upcoming television season.
